2024 Compare Climate & Weather:
Santa Monica, CA vs Wilmington, NC
Change Cities
Highlights
On average, there are 216 sunny days per year in Wilmington. Santa Monica averages 281 sunny days per year. The US average is 205 sunny days.
Wilmington, North Carolina gets 57.9 inches of rain, on average, per year. Santa Monica, California gets 13.7 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38.1 inches of rain per year.
Wilmington averages 0.9 inches of snow per year. Santa Monica averages 0 inches of snow per year. The US average is 27.8 inches of snow per year.

August is the hottest month for Santa Monica with an average high temperature of 74.3°, which ranks it as one of the coolest places in California. In Santa Monica, there are 5 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Santa Monica are August, September and July.
July is the hottest month for Wilmington with an average high temperature of 90.2°, which ranks it as warmer than most places in North Carolina. In Wilmington,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for Wilmington are October, May and April.
December has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Santa Monica with an average of 48.6°. This is one of the warmest places in California.
January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for Wilmington with an average of 34.0°. This is one of the warmest places in North Carolina.
In Santa Monica, there are 1.8 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is one of the coolest places in California.
In Wilmington, there are 43.0 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is hotter than most places in North Carolina.
In Santa Monica, there are 0.1 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is one of the warmest places in California.
In Wilmington, there are 41.8 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is one of the warmest places in North Carolina.
In Santa Monica,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is about average compared to other places in California.
In Wilmington, there are 0.0 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is about average compared to other places in North Carolina.
February is the wettest month in Santa Monica with 3.4 inches of rain, and the driest month is August with 0.0 inches. The wettest season is Spring with 61% of yearly precipitation and 1% occurs in Autumn,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 13.7 inches in Santa Monica means that it is drier than most places in California.
September is the wettest month in Wilmington with 7.5 inches of rain, and the driest month is April with 3.1 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 34% of yearly precipitation and 20% occurs in Summer,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 57.9 inches in Wilmington means that it is one of the wettest places in North Carolina.
February is the rainiest month in Santa Monica with 5.9 days of rain, and August is the driest month with only 0.3 rainy days. There are 30.3 rainy days annually in Santa Monica, which is one of the least rainy places in California.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 53%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 4% chance of a rainy day.
August is the rainiest month in Wilmington with 13.6 days of rain, and April is the driest month with only 7.5 rainy days. There are 119.2 rainy days annually in Wilmington, which is rainier than most places in North Carolina. The rainiest season is Autumn when it rains 31% of the time and the driest is Summer with only a 22% chance of a rainy day.
There is rarely any recorded snowfall in Santa Monica, ranking it as one of the least snowy places in California.
An annual snowfall of 0.9 inches in Wilmington means that it is one of the least snowy places in North Carolina.
Any measurable snowfall is a rare occurance in Santa Monica.
December is the snowiest month in Wilmington with 0.5 inches of snow, and 1 month of the year have significant snowfall.

Many people confuse Weather and Climate, but they are different. Weather ref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, while Climate refers to the conditions of the atmosphere over a long period of time.
Weather, more specifically, refers to how the atmosphere behaves and its effects on life and human activities. Most people think of Weather in terms of what can be observed: temperature, humidity, precipitation, and cloudy/sunny conditions. Weather conditions constantly change on a minute-to-minute basis.
Climate is a record of the average weather conditions for a given place over a long period of time, often referred to as Climate Normals. A 30-year period of record is a common requirement to be considered a Climate Normal.
